DA: Statement by Mmusi Maimane, Democratic Alliance National Spokesperson, on national Jobs Campaign (26/07/2012)

26th July 2012

SAVE THIS ARTICLE      EMAIL THIS ARTICLE

Font size: -+

The content on this page is not written by Polity.org.za, but is supplied by third parties. This content does not constitute news reporting by Polity.org.za.

This Saturday, 28 July 2012, the Democratic Alliance will launch a national Jobs Campaign. This will be the biggest campaign the DA has ever embarked upon outside of elections.

We want to show South Africa just how seriously we take the jobs crisis. The DA has the plan and the political will to create millions of jobs.

At the campaign launch at Freedom Park, Pretoria on Saturday, DA Leader Helen Zille will present the DA’s Plan for Growth and Jobs.

The document which underpins this campaign, the DA’s Plan for Growth and Jobs, has been developed by DA Federal Chairperson Dr Wilmot James through an extensive internal policy formulation process. This plan is the culmination of many hours, days, weeks and months of intense debate in the party about how best to grow the economy and create jobs.

We have also consulted with academic economists, private sector economists, domestic and international economic experts and various leading financial and economic institutions in South Africa and from around the world. This will be the most comprehensive and detailed jobs and economics plan the Democratic Alliance has ever proposed.

In the coming weeks, we will take this Plan all over South Africa. Our campaign will be based around five key themes:

  • Education for jobs
  • Helping people start their own businesses
  • Giving young job-seekers a youth wage subsidy
  • Building infrastructure for growth
  • Lowering taxes for greater investment

To give every South African the opportunity of hearing our message, we will:

  • Stage a number of Leaders’ events designed to showcase job creation in DA governments and what we would do if given the opportunity to govern nationally
  • Erect a large number of posters across the country
  • Erect billboards in key metros
  • Drop pamphlets in all of South Africa’s languages
  • Launch a mass SMS campaign to contact as many people as possible

Connect with people, especially young South Africans, through a series of outreach and interaction programmes on various social media platforms like Mxit, Facebook and Twitter
Initiate a huge grassroots outreach effort by every DA structure across the country, including thousands of branch activities.
Our objective is to speak to as many South Africans as possible, to tell them about our plan to create more jobs and grow the economy. And we want people to hear, loud and clear, that the only way to change their circumstances is to use the power of their vote.

By the end of this campaign, everybody will see that a vote for the DA is a vote for jobs.
